A. Costs of the War• 8.5 million soldiers died, 21 million were

wounded

• 12 million civilians died because of the war– Starvation, disease, slaughter

• Almost an entire generation of men were wiped out in France and Great Britain

• Costs the Allied Powers $200 billion, and the Central Powers $138 billion– Acres of farmland, homes, villages, towns were all

destroyed

World War I Battlefield DeathsU.S.A

116,000

Ottoman Empire325,000

Italy650,000

British Empire908,000

Austria-Hungary

1,200,000

France1,300,000

Russia1,700,000

Germany1,800,000

B. What is the Treaty of Versailles?

• It is the formal peace agreement that officially ended WWI

• It was signed June 28, 1919 outside of Paris

C. Who was there?

• All of the Allied Powers (except Russia) were invited

• “Big Four” were the main writers

• They were the leaders of the U.S., France, Great Britain, and Italy

• President Wilson (U.S.) came to the meeting with a plan called the Fourteen Points to create a just and lasting peace

-Wanted “a peace without victory”

• France and Britain wanted revenge on Germany

• Italy wanted to gain territory from the Central Powers
